Just an anecdote about automatic...this happened on our series qualifying day at Pendleton.

We were qualifying with the M-14, and the selector on our weapons had been disabled so the thing could not be set to automatic. So we're at the 200 line firing sitting position. This guy a couple of positions down the firing line has his first 5 round magazine in and squeezes off his first shot. The rifle goes on full automatic, rips out all 5 rounds and the recoil rolls this kid over onto his right side. We were told later that the first round went in the bullseye, second round hit the top frame of the target and the last three off into space at increasing angles.

And...they wouldn't cut the poor bastard any slack on the rifle malfunction and he was a non-qual.
